Huntail, the Deep Sea Pokémon, is a Water-type creature introduced in Generation III as part of the Hoenn region. It is one of two possible evolutions for Clamperl, evolving when traded while holding a Deep Sea Tooth. Huntail is known for its predatory nature, lurking in the depths of the ocean. Its unique tail is shaped like a small fish, which it uses as a lure to attract unsuspecting prey, a clever adaptation for survival in its dark habitat. This cunning hunting strategy highlights its role as an apex predator in its ecosystem. In the Pokémon games, Huntail is often seen as a counterpart to Gorebyss, Clamperl’s other evolution, with both representing different aspects of deep-sea life. While not a particularly prominent Pokémon in the anime, it has made appearances showcasing its deep-sea dwelling and hunting prowess. Its design, with its fierce jaws and sleek, serpentine body, perfectly encapsulates its aquatic environment and predatory lifestyle, making it a memorable creature for fans of the Water type.
